Transaction 34beb3d769ec44e8f5b533c14aaef6d8cdadf752d9a58a760af641f23adf236a

1 Input
2 Outputs
  • 34beb3d769ec44e8f5b533c14aaef6d8cdadf752d9a58a760af641f23adf236a:0
  • value  12500000
    address  2N7FwMpgyXQA85SaVXumm3UZowq2VKChehP
  • 34beb3d769ec44e8f5b533c14aaef6d8cdadf752d9a58a760af641f23adf236a:1
  • value  64592896542
    address  2MxAkn4DjH1XXUWhwkBaaTuwXQNcf4ndFw9